Packing is a critical step in the moving process. Proper packing protects your valuables from damage and makes unpacking easier. Here are the top 10 packing tips from the professional movers at Best The Woodlands Movers.

1. Start Early

Begin packing non-essential items well before moving day. Early packing reduces stress and avoids last-minute rushes.

2. Use Quality Packing Materials

Invest in sturdy boxes, packing tape, bubble wrap, and packing paper. Avoid using old or weak boxes that may break.

3. Pack Room by Room

Organize your packing by room. This method helps keep belongings grouped and simplifies unpacking.

4. Label Everything

Clearly label each box with its contents and destination room. Consider color-coding boxes for faster identification.

5. Protect Fragile Items

Wrap fragile items individually with bubble wrap or packing paper. Use towels or clothing as extra cushioning inside boxes.

6. Don’t Overpack Boxes

Keep boxes manageable in size and weight. Overfilled boxes can break or be difficult to carry.

7. Use Small Boxes for Heavy Items

Pack books, tools, and other heavy items in smaller boxes to make them easier to lift.

8. Fill Empty Spaces

Prevent items from shifting by filling empty spaces with packing peanuts, crumpled paper, or soft materials.

9. Disassemble Large Furniture

Take apart large furniture like beds and tables. Keep screws and small parts in labeled bags taped to the furniture.

10. Pack an Essentials Box

Prepare a box with items you’ll need immediately—documents, chargers, toiletries, and a change of clothes.
